1.前者可以在网址的栏目上是看不到传送的内容的,而后者呢是是可以在网址的栏目是看到内容的 2.Get 方式需要使用 Request.QueryString 来取得变量的值;而 Post 方式通过 Request.Form 来访问提交的内容 3.前者传输的内容的大小比较大,安全性比较高,执行效率稍微低一些;后者的上传大小比较小,安全性低,执行的效率
在PHP中,$_POST是一个用于获取通过HTTP POST方法传输的数据的超全局变量。它存储了所有通过HTTP POST请求发送的数据,并以关联数组的形式提供给开发人员使用。$_POST可以用于从HTML表单中获取用户提交的数据或从其他HTTP POST请求中获取数据。 使用$_POST变量可以轻松地获取到通过表单提交的数据。下面是使用$_POST的基...
$_POST:这是一个关联数组,用于收集通过HTTP POST方法提交的表单数据。 使用方法 创建HTML表单: html <form method="post" action="your_php_script.php"> <label for="username">Username:</label> <input type="text" id="username" name="username"> <button type="su...
在PHP中,可以使用$_POST全局数组来访问POST请求中的数据。$_POST数组的键是表单元素的名称,值是用户提交的数据。以下是一个简单的示例: 代码语言:php 复制 <!DOCTYPE html> Name: Email: 在process_post.php文件中,可以使用$_POST数组来访问表单中的数据: 代码语言:php 复制 <?php $name = $_...
$_REQUEST[]具用$_POST[] $_GET[]的功能,但是$_REQUEST[]比较慢。通过POST和GET方法提交的所有数据都可以通过$_REQUEST数组获得 二、$_POST、$_GET的区别和特点 1. GET是从服务器上获取数据,POST是向服务器传送数据。 2. GET是把参数数据队列加到提交表单的ACTION属性所指的URL中,值和表单内各个字段一一对...
在PHP 中,可以使用 $_POST 和 $_GET 两个超全局变量来获取使用 POST 和 GET 方法提交的数据。 1. 使用 $_POST 获取 POST 方法提交的数据: – 当前页面的 HTTP 方法为 POST 时,可以使用 $_POST 获取 POST 提交的数据。 – 例如,如果通过表单提交数据到当前页面,可以使用 $_POST[‘name’] 获取表单中...
服务器上的PHP配置错误也可能导致POST数据无法获取。检查php.ini中的以下设置: post_max_size:这个配置指定了POST请求的最大大小,如果POST数据超出了这个限制,数据将无法获取。 upload_max_filesize:对于文件上传,该配置指定了单个文件的最大上传限制。 max_input_vars:此设置限制了可接受的最大变量数,以防止可能的...
在PHP中,$_POST 是一个预定义的超全局变量,用于收集通过 POST 方法发送的表单数据。要使用 $_POST 变量,可以在处理表单数据的 PHP 脚本中直接引用它。例如,通过以下方式获取表单中名为 “username” 的输入字段的值: $username = $_POST['username']; 复制代码 在提交包含 POST 方法的表单时,表单数据将被...
curl是一个命令行工具,用于发送或接收数据,支持多种协议,如 HTTP、HTTPS、FTP 等。$_POST是 PHP 中的一个全局变量,用于接收通过 HTTP POST 方法发送的数据。 问题原因 当使用curl发送 POST 请求时,如果 PHP 脚本中的$_POST变量为空,可能是以下原因导致的: ...
在PHP 中,预定义的 $_POST 变量用于收集来自 method="post" 的表单中的值。 $_POST 变量 预定义的 $_POST 变量用于收集来自method="post" 的表单中的值。[1] 从带有 POST 方法的表单发送的信息,对任何人都是不可见的(不会显示在浏览器的地址栏),并且对发送信息的量也没有限制。